What is driving Solana (SOLUSD)’s stock price up today?

Solana’s price action reflects a robust recovery in institutional appetite, likely spurred by positive net inflows into spot Solana ETPs and a stabilization in global liquidity conditions. The intraday volatility suggests a successful defense of key support levels, as institutional buyers capitalized on early session weakness to accumulate positions. This rotation into Solana highlights its status as a preferred high-beta alternative to Bitcoin and Ethereum, particularly as market participants seek exposure to high-throughput blockchain infrastructure.

The underlying strength is further supported by record-breaking on-chain activity, specifically within the decentralized physical infrastructure and payments sectors. Increased utilization of the Solana network, bolstered by the full integration of the Firedancer validator client, has enhanced network resilience and lowered latency, attracting further enterprise-grade development. This fundamental growth provides a structural floor for the asset, decoupling it from broader speculative movements in the altcoin market.

From a macro perspective, the advance coincides with a softening in the U.S. Dollar Index and a slight contraction in the 10-year Treasury yield. As the Federal Reserve’s monetary policy trajectory becomes clearer, investors are increasingly comfortable moving further out on the risk curve. The heightened volatility observed today also suggests a significant clearing of leveraged short positions in the derivatives market, leading to a gamma-driven push higher as market makers rehedged their exposures.

Despite the positive momentum, investors remain focused on the regulatory landscape surrounding digital asset staking rewards and potential shifts in global risk sentiment. The ability of the network to maintain its performance during periods of extreme volume continues to be a primary metric for long-term allocators. For now, the combination of strong spot demand and improving macro liquidity remains the dominant driver of Solana’s upward trajectory.

Recent Events and Risks:

  • Regulatory Security Classification: The SEC’s ongoing litigation against major centralized exchanges continues to explicitly categorize Solana (SOL) as an unregistered security, creating a persistent legal overhang that differentiates its regulatory path from Bitcoin and Ethereum and hampers the immediate likelihood of a spot SOL ETF.
  • Supply Overhang and Whale Liquidations: On-chain monitoring of FTX-related estate wallets reveals ongoing movements of previously locked tokens toward exchange deposit addresses, maintaining a consistent source of potential selling pressure that can suppress price recovery during periods of thinning order book depth.
  • Network Congestion and Execution Risk: Despite recent software patches, the network remains susceptible to transaction failures and increased latency during high-volume meme coin launches, which threatens to trigger localized liquidity traps for decentralized finance (DeFi) users and algorithmic traders during market stress.
  • High-Beta Liquidation Sensitivity: Solana’s significant open interest in the perpetual futures market combined with its high-beta profile relative to Bitcoin makes it uniquely vulnerable to rapid deleveraging events, where a broader market risk-off move can trigger a disproportionate cascade of long liquidations.
